mults 10-22-2013 12:52 PM

There are hall sensors to determine what location the shifter is in. The location is sent to the ECM and then goes to the gear indicator. To me, it sounds like the sensor pack is bad, so the ECM does not "read" the shifter location. This should be covered under warranty (if still covered).
